Is Passaic County, NJ Safe?

The A- grade indicates that the rate of crime is lower than that of the average US county. Passaic County ranks in the 82nd percentile for safety, meaning it is safer than 82% of counties but less safe than 18%. This analysis applies only to Passaic County's official city boundaries. See the table below for nearby counties.

The crime rate in Passaic County is 20.55 per 1,000 residents in the typical year. Passaic County Residents generally consider the northwest part of the county to be the safest. Your chance of being a victim of crime in Passaic County varies by area - ranging from 1 in 34 in the southwest areas to 1 in 72 in the northwest.

When looking at total crime counts (rather than per capita rates), the central parts of Passaic County, NJ see the most incidents - about 3,106 per year. In contrast, the southwest part of the county has the fewest, with approximately 167 crimes annually.

The Cost of Crime™ in Passaic County, NJ

The total projected cost of crime in Passaic County for 2025 is $154,432,163. This translates to approximately $279 per resident and $838 per household. On average, crime-related costs account for 0.7% of the median household income in Passaic County. These figures reflect only tangible costs, which include the following:
  1. Criminal justice system costs (law enforcement, courts, and imprisonment): 55.0%
  2. Direct costs to victims (damaged property, medical expenses, and lost wages): 34.3%
  3. Lost economic contribution from offenders (time in prison or repeat offenses): 10.7%

The Intangible Cost of Crime in Passaic County, NJ

CrimeGrade primarily focuses on tangible costs, but the true impact of crime extends beyond economic. Pain and suffering for victims and their families are difficult to quantify, but research-based methodologies help estimate these effects. Using these methodologies, we calculate that the intangible cost of crime in Passaic County totals $304,788,243 ($550 per resident). When added to the tangible costs, this brings the total estimated cost of crime to $459,220,406 ($829 per resident). All Cost of Crime facts are based on scholarly research done on the cost of crime. Interpreting the Crime Maps

When interpreting the Passaic County crime map, keep in mind that crime rates are measured per resident. Areas with high visitor traffic, such as shopping districts, may appear to have higher crime rates simply because more crimes occur where people gather - even if few residents live there. For example, the southeast part of the county has more retail establishments, which can artificially inflate crime rates in that area. Red areas on the map do not necessarily mean a neighborhood is unsafe for residents.

More issues arise with places like airports, parks, and schools. Major airports always look like high-crime locations due to the large number of people and the low population nearby. Parks and designated recreational areas, of which Passaic County has 44, have the same problem. Of Passaic County’s 553,802 residents, few live near recreational areas. Because many people visit, crime rates may appear higher even for safe parks. Crime occurs where people gather, whether they live there or not. Before assuming an area is unsafe, consider both per-capita crime rates and total crime counts, as well as the types of destinations nearby.
